To be completely honest with you, from all of my experiences, people I know in person, people I know from my various clubs, and reading on SL, ZPI is the most unreliable kit of all of them. More blown engines and turbos and bad manifolds/downpipes than any other company.

Turbonetics is 2nd - they had a ton of blown turbos but not engines from what I can remember. Plus their downpipes did have problems too but that wasn't TOO common.

GReddy has only 1 blown engine that I know of - and that was due to the driver.

I only know of 2-3 Treadstone kits, but nobody has enough miles on them or really pushes them (racing) like other kits.

Sound Performance... nobody I know has it.

TurboToyotas - nothing bad yet - too new.

Dezod - i've heard stories of stuff blowing but that's due to the tuners... dunno what happened to your friend.

You HAVE to look at it this way, though - due to bad customer service and a mediocre product, there's several reasons why ZPI no longer exists.

Oh yes - did you know that their Exhaust products were made by Buschur Racing - owned by the Cousin of the owner of ZPI. Buschur was never paid for all of the equipment they made for ZPI. (need proof on that? Look on yoursciontc.com - buschur's made posts about it).
